Would You Ever Guess Wednesday with Cricut Craft Room


Morning! It's another fabulous WYEGW where I am using a Cake cartridge to create something other than a cake.
This week I chose the Martha Stewart Seasonal Art Cartridge to create this fun little tag that could be added to most any Valentines Day gift. I apologize in advance for the poor picture quality it is from my iPhone.






The base hearts (2 of them) where cut at 3.5 in on Colonial White Cardstock by CTMH
The top Heart was also cut at 3.5 on the same cardstock but filled with a pattern from the Imagine cartridge Hopscotch
Be Mine was cut at 1.5 inches I then used Martha Stewarts Glitter Glue and Carrara Marble Glitter on the letters
I used my crocodile and punched a hole in the side of the card after adhering everything together and used some twine to keep the 2 pieces together.

It is super simple, sweet and cute I really like the color yellow lately.. LOL
